Output 17e5c61891ca5d7a33bf368c58e760f8ec8e5874e3062f7025248ad8627452ed:1

value
5793109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c0d70effc4fc25090d1a76e695f519980baa8f9 OP_EQUAL
address
32nk8kgmu68ZRdznjg6kaGUBxCRGJvGgyf
transaction
17e5c61891ca5d7a33bf368c58e760f8ec8e5874e3062f7025248ad8627452ed
confirmations
499379
spent
true